TIL Desk/World/Washington/ US President Donald Trump’s re-election campaign has raised a record USD 61.7 million in April while his Democratic rival Joe Biden also collected USD 60.5 million at a time when the world’s biggest economy has come to a virtual standstill and over 33 million Americans have lost their jobs due to the coronavirus pandemic.

Presidential elections are scheduled to be held on November 3 and the two campaigns as of now are raising funds virtually. Trump, 73, is seeking re-election in the presidential polls. Former vice president Biden, 77, is the presumptive presidential nominee of the Democratic party. He is likely to be formally nominated by the Democratic National Convention in Wisconsin in August.

The two campaigns have taken a hit as no public meetings are being held due to the social distancing measures in the country, the worst hit nation. The US has reported over 80,000 deaths and over 1,347,000 cases of coronavirus infections, according to the latest tally by Johns Hopkins University.
